Advertisement
mrdrew

bitwarden letsencrypt conf

Apr 20th, 2020
113
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.20 KB | None | 0 0
  1. #BITWARDEN
  2. # make sure that your domain has dns has a cname or a record set for the subdomain bitwarden
  3. # This config file will work as is when using a custom docker network the same as letesencrypt (proxynet).
  4. # However the container name is expected to be "bitwardenrs" as it is by default the template as this name is used to resolve.
  5. # If you are not using the custom docker network for this container then change the line "server bitwardenrs:80;" to "server [YOUR_SERVER_IP]:8086;" Also remove line 7
  6.  
  7. resolver 127.0.0.11 valid=30s;
  8. upstream bitwarden {
  9. server bitwardenrs:80;
  10. }
  11.  
  12. server {
  13. listen 443 ssl;
  14. server_name bitwarden.*;
  15. include /config/nginx/ssl.conf;
  16. client_max_body_size 128M;
  17.  
  18. location / {
  19. proxy_pass http://bitwarden;
  20. proxy_set_header Host $host;
  21. proxy_set_header X-Real-IP $remote_addr;
  22. pro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
  23. proxy_set_header X-Forwarded-Proto $scheme;
  24. }
  25.  
  26. location /notifications/hub {
  27. proxy_pass http://bitwarden;
  28. proxy_set_header Upgrade $http_upgrade;
  29. proxy_set_header Connection "upgrade";
  30. }
  31.  
  32. location /notifications/hub/negotiate {
  33. proxy_pass http://bitwarden;
  34. }
  35.  
  36.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ement